If you love 'The Legend of Zelda' and want to try playing the ocarina, the Songbird Ocarina of Time Replica is worth checking out.

It's designed to mimic the famous instrument from the game, and it's been tuned to the Key of C, which makes it pretty friendly for beginners working on those notable high notes from the series.

One helpful thing about this ocarina is the tutorial guide that comes with it. According to the manufacturer, this guide can help you learn some classic tunes like 'Zelda's Lullaby' and 'Song of Time' right away.

It's made from durable plastic too, so it's less likely to break compared to ceramic ones—a good thing if you're just starting out and worried about accidents.

However, based on our research, while this ocarina is fine for simple melodies, it might not be the best if you get serious about playing. Some folks have mentioned that it doesn't have the same feel or sound quality as more expensive models.

Also, if you have larger hands, the hole placement might feel a bit awkward, which could make it hard to keep the tune steady.

So, if you're thinking about going into more in-depth music-making, you might consider other options down the line, like a 12-hole ocarina that might be more comfortable to play.

Overall, the Songbird Ocarina of Time Replica is great for fans and collectors who are new to ocarina playing.

It's a nice way to start if you're interested in cosplay, collecting, or just beginning your musical journey.

Just think about what matters most to you—whether it's music, nostalgia, or both—when deciding if it's the right pick.

So, using vailnd Air Fryer Paper Liners can really make a difference when it comes to preventing food from sticking to your air fryer, which makes cooking a lot easier and cleanup a lot quicker.

These liners are made from unbleached, food-safe stuff and don't contain any nasty chemicals like BPA or PFAs. According to the manufacturer's description, they can handle temperatures up to 428 degrees Fahrenheit.

To get the best results, it's important to use them properly. From what we found, you should place the liner flat in the bottom of the air fryer basket before you turn on the machine. Make sure you have enough food on top to keep the liner in place.

If the liner isn't weighed down, it might get caught up in the air fryer's fan and touch the heating element, which could cause it to burn.

Some folks in our research mentioned having trouble with the liners curling or burning if the basket is small or if the liner isn't secured well. A little workaround is to trim the liners to fit your basket better, which keeps them steady and prevents curling.

Also, it’s a good idea to follow the air fryer’s manual regarding any accessories you use. Stick to the suggested temperature limits to avoid testing the liners' heat resistance.

By following these simple tips, the liners act like a non-stick shield and stop food from leaving a sticky mess behind.

This means less time scrubbing and more time enjoying your air-fried creations!

When it comes to the Council Tool 6 Lb Sledge-Eye Maul, most folks find it does a great job with heavy-duty wood splitting, partly due to its 36-inch American hickory handle and hefty 6-pound steel head. The manufacturer claims it's built to last and even has a clear lacquer finish to resist rust.

Our research shows that it's pretty effective at splitting tough woods like maple and oak, and many people find it a reliable option for dealing with large logs. But there's a heads-up—some users mention needing to sharpen the blade right after getting it to really make the most out of its capabilities.

Now, about the handle: opinions are split. Some folks appreciate the straight handle for how it feels in the hand, but others have flagged issues with the grain's orientation. This inconsistency in the grain could lead to durability problems, like the handle breaking sooner than expected.

Then there's the comfort factor—not everyone finds it ergonomic, so it might not meet everyone's comfort needs.

If you can, it's worth taking a closer look at the tool in person before buying, especially to check out the handle. It seems like some of the quality issues are tied to specific units rather than being a widespread problem.

For under $60, it's a solid pick if you're looking for power and traditional craftsmanship. Just be ready to sharpen the blade now and then and keep an eye on the handle's condition.

With a bit of maintenance, it can be a really effective tool for your wood-splitting tasks.

The BJYHIYH butterfly curtain lights come with a USB cable for power, but they don't include a wall adapter. So, you'll need to use your own USB-compatible power source. The upside of this USB option is its flexibility—you can plug them into various sources like a power bank, your laptop, or any USB adapter you already have.

If you want to plug them into a regular outlet, just make sure you've got a USB power adapter on hand. According to our research, they're pretty easy to set up, especially thanks to their generous cable lengths. There's a 9.8-foot main cable plus a 6.5-foot extension, giving you a lot of leeway to position them how you like, even if the nearest socket is a bit far.

The fact that they're USB-powered also makes them portable, which is great if you're thinking of using them outdoors. Just keep in mind that while the curtain lights are IP44 waterproof-rated and can handle some rain, the USB interface should stay dry to keep things safe and working well.

It's important to protect the USB connection from moisture if you're using them outside.

So, overall, these BJYHIYH butterfly curtain lights are known for being versatile and user-friendly. Just be ready with a USB power source, especially if you're planning to plug them into the wall. This setup offers flexibility for both indoor and outdoor use while keeping things simple.

Wondering about the maximum temperature for Reynolds Kitchens Unbleached Parchment Paper? You're in luck! The manufacturer's details say it can handle oven temperatures up to 425 degrees Fahrenheit, so it's pretty versatile for most baking and roasting you might do.

This parchment paper is made from 75% unbleached fibers, giving it a natural vibe, and it's designed to keep things from sticking — making cleanup a breeze. Our research shows a lot of people love it for exactly that reason. It's also compostable, which is a big plus if you're looking to be more eco-friendly.

That said, some folks have noticed it can absorb a bit of grease, and a few have mentioned the cutting edge on the packaging is tricky to use.

But overall, it seems to do the job well for most home bakers. A review mentions its compostability and convenient size for standard baking.

So, if you're not cranking your oven to the max, this could be a great fit for you. It's a good mix of practicality and sustainability with mostly happy users, just keep those couple of quirks in mind.

So, if you're wondering whether the Council Tool 6 Lb Sledge-Eye Maul comes pre-sharpened, the answer is no. This tool is designed for heftier jobs like splitting logs, so it doesn't need a sharp edge. It's got a blunt, wedge-like head, perfect for splitting rather than cutting.

We found that the maul's handle is straight and made of kiln-dried American hickory, known for its strength. However, there have been some concerns about the handle's durability because of how the grain is oriented. A few folks mentioned that a horizontal grain could cause the handle to split after a few uses.

Despite this, it generally holds up well for regular wood-splitting tasks. The head is attached with a serrated aluminum wedge, giving it a solid grip, but some people like to add a metal overstrike collar for extra protection during intense tasks.

The manufacturer mentions that the handle is dried to a moisture content below 10% to keep it stable and reduce the risks of splitting or warping. How it holds up can vary depending on how it's used and what people expect from it. Some folks like its balance and effectiveness, while others suggest reinforcing it if you're planning on heavy-duty use.

In the end, the Council Tool 6 Lb Sledge-Eye Maul isn’t about sharpness—it's more about the weight and force behind it. If you're thinking about how the handle will last, you might want to check the grain and consider adding some protective measures.

But for its main job, splitting wood, this maul is pretty effective.

The Reynolds Kitchens Unbleached Parchment Paper Roll is 15 inches wide, according to the manufacturer. This size should suit a variety of baking and cooking tasks.

If you were wondering about its other features, this parchment paper is oven-safe up to 425 degrees Fahrenheit, which is handy for most recipes. But remember, don't crank up the heat past this point to keep things safe.

What's also neat is that it's made from 75% unbleached fibers and doesn't contain chlorine, making it an eco-friendlier option.

Plus, it's got that FSC certification, meaning the materials are responsibly sourced.

So, you're not just getting good baking results but also making a greener choice in the kitchen.

Hey! So, about the Reynolds Kitchens Unbleached Parchment Paper—if you're into eco-friendly kitchen stuff, this one's pretty great.

It's unbleached and made from 75% unbleached fibers, which makes it a good pick sustainability-wise. Plus, it's certified by the Forest Stewardship Council, so you know the fibers come from responsible sources.

Here's the awesome part: it's certified as home compostable. So, after you're done baking, you can toss it into your compost bin, and it'll break down naturally, which is a win for reducing waste.

One thing to watch out for, though, is the packaging. From what we've found, the box isn't the sturdiest—it tends to fall apart, which can be annoying when you're trying to tear off some paper.

A couple of workarounds folks have mentioned include using scissors instead of the built-in edge or moving the roll to a stronger holder.

In terms of performance, it does its job well by preventing food from sticking, which makes cleanup easier for sure.

If you're all about eco-conscious choices in the kitchen, this parchment paper is definitely worth considering.

So, if you're curious about the weight of the ESTWING Fireside Friend Splitting Maul, it's definitely something to keep in mind when you're planning your wood-splitting projects. According to the manufacturer's specs, it's designed to be both durable and powerful, which means the weight is a key part of how well it works.

This maul is made from American steel, so it's tough enough to handle frequent, heavy use. It has a pretty heavy wedge-like head, which is great for bigger logs, though it might be a bit much for smaller, thinner pieces because of its thickness.

For regular-sized logs, this tool does a good job, especially since it has a shock reduction grip that makes it more comfortable to use for long stretches. If you're facing a big pile of logs, that grip is definitely a plus.

But if you're aiming for precision with smaller wood, the weight might be a bit of a challenge. Based on what we found, the maul isn’t as efficient for lighter tasks, like making kindling or dealing with really thin logs. It might feel clunky in those cases.

For those lighter jobs, you might want to consider a smaller hatchet or even an electric splitter.

All in all, the ESTWING Fireside Friend Splitting Maul is great for bigger jobs. It's ideal if you're used to and comfortable with the heft of a traditional splitting tool.

Just remember, if you're looking to do more delicate work, this might not be the best choice. It really excels when you're dealing with tough, stubborn logs, getting the most out of every swing.
